Uganda - Obtain Coffee Quality Assurance Certificate


Advertisement

ProcedureEdit

  1. Coffee Quality Assurance certificate can be obtained from Uganda coffee Development Authority as required by UCDA statute.
  2. Fill up the application form 6 as prescribed by the Uganda Coffee Development Authority.
  3. Any person wishing to transport coffee for export is required to obtain a coffee quality assurance certificate from Uganda Coffee Development Authority under the following conditions:
    • The coffee to be exported has not been previously inspected and quality analyzed.
    • Inspection and quality analysis had been carried out and the defects pointed out have duly been rectified
  4. After filling the form proceed to pay the prescribed fee if any.
  5. Submit the dully filled in form attached with pay slip to the coffee quality control Officer in charge of the Quality control.
  6. If the Coffee Quality assurance control officer have successfully verified and analyzed the coffee and all requirements have been fulfilled,coffee quality certificate will be issued from Uganda coffee Development Authority where your application was submitted within 1 day from the date the application was received at the Authority in case there is no rejection.

Required DocumentsEdit

  • Note: In practice, the Forms 7 and 8 are merged to ease applicability.
  • The coffee is transported with both certificates that is, the Quality Certificate has part for the Transport Permit.
  • The details buyer,
  • Details of container/wagon,
  • Details of marks, and seal.
  • The exporter must be registered for that year and the contract registered with the Authority.
  • Details stating the grade of the coffee,
  • Details of the price,
  • Details of the buyers identification,
  • Details of the destination and the shipping details.

EligibilityEdit

Any individual or Company interested in Transporting coffee for export can be eligible for coffee quality assurance certificate provided they meet the required condition of Uganda Coffee development Authority.


FeesEdit

  • The certificate fees Less of 1 % of the exported quantity/consignment charged every month.

ValidityEdit

Validity: Per consignment
